Answer:
(x + 3)(x - 1)(x + 2)
Step-by-step explanation:
The fractions are:
Factor each denominator
We must find the least common multiple of the denominators. We take the maximum power of each separate factor.
Factors of first fraction = (x + 3) × (x - 1)
Factors of second fraction = (x + 3) × (x + 2)
LCM = (x + 3)(x - 1)(x + 2)
The lowest common denominator of the two fractions is (x + 3)(x - 1) (x + 2).
